# Datewise localization settings for the Fennimore support portal.
# Heads up: DATE_LOCALE drives how timestamps render for customers,
# so if someone in the Bruxholm region complains about month/day
# ordering, check this file first. Defaults to ISO style when unset.
# The translation service needs its access credential on the next line.

secret setting of tajof-bahif: COURIER_KEY3=65d

Quick note on webhooks in Pondwire: when a delivery fails, the dispatcher retries up to six times with exponential backoff (2s base, doubling, capped at 10 minutes). After that, the event lands in the dead-letter table and ops gets pinged. Don't bump the retry count without talking to the platform folks first — downstream partners rate-limit us hard. Before you deploy, copy env.sample to .env and fill in the usual values. Then add the webhook signing secret on the following line.

secret setting of bagag-kajof: RELAY_SECRET8=d9a517d5

## Configuration

Hey support folks — Bucketeer (our A/B assignment service) reads everything from `.env`, so no code changes needed for most tweaks. `BUCKETEER_STICKY_TTL` controls how long a user stays in their assigned variant, and `BUCKETEER_SALT_ROTATION` should stay at `weekly` unless the Velma team says otherwise. Most tickets you'll see are just a missing signing credential. To fix those, add the following line to the service's `.env` file:

vault entry, kahof-fajof: LEDGER_TOKEN20=252fb2f2c70cd73a28be